This is a single-centre, prospective, non-randomised volunteer study to be undertaken in Intelligent Ultrasound's offices at Hodge House, 114-116 St Mary Street, Cardiff, CF10 1DY, UK.

Full description

This is a single-centre, non-randomised, prospective study involving up to 100 participants. The data collected in this study will augment the data collected in ML2018_AG_01, ML2018_AG_02, IU2019_AG_03, and IU2020_AG_04.

Phase I Collect data from participants for each indicated block area. This set will be used to develop and verify models for the identification and highlighting of target anatomical structures on ultrasound images.

Phase II Validation will proceed by feeding the videos into the ScanNav AnatomyGuide system and recording the output anatomy highlighting, overlaid on the original ultrasound image. The overlaid video will be examined by experts to identify safety and performance issues.

Inclusion criteria

Potential participants who meet the following criteria will be considered eligible for the study:

  1. Male or female, at least 18 years of age;
  2. Able to comprehend and sign the Informed Consent prior to enrolment in the study.

Exclusion criteria

Potential participants who meet the following criteria will NOT be eligible for the study:

  1. Aged <18 years of age;
  2. Unwilling or unable to provide informed consent;
  3. Previous surgery or trauma to the affected area.
